AGN Suspends Jerry Williams For Drug Abuse

June 29, (THEWILL) – The Actors Guild of Nigeria (AGN), has indefinitely suspended actor, Jerry Williams, over his involvement in illicit substances.

Emeka Rollas, the National President of AGN, made this known in a statement.

He revealed that Williams’ activities had been under close watch since December until it got out of hand and the guild had to take a drastic step, as it cannot allow its members to be endangered by the actor.

“The Guild has been monitoring his involvement in illicit substances since December last year until it got out of hand. As it is now, he cannot be allowed to associate with other performers on set due to danger.

“He ought to have been suspended before now. But we decided to allow him to go through minor treatments, which he has been defaulting over time, but as it stands now, Jerry is a risk, not only to himself but also to other actors who might be acting alongside him on set.

“We, therefore, have decided to suspend him indefinitely until he gets a clean bill of health from a medical practitioner or a professional that handles drug abuse”, the statement read.
